PHP Nedir?
PHP, "Hypertext Preprocessor" kelimelerinin kısaltmasıdır. Sunucu tarafında çalışan bir programlama dilidir ve web geliştirme için yaygın olarak kullanılır. PHP, HTML ile birleştirilerek web sitelerinin oluşturulmasını ve dinamik özellikler eklenmesini sağlar. İlk kez 1994 yılında Rasmus Lerdorf tarafından geliştirilen bu programlama dili, o zamandan beri birçok geliştirici tarafından kullanılmaktadır.
PHP'nin Kullanım Alanları
Web Geliştirme: PHP, web sitelerinin oluştur. Web Geliştirme: PHP, web sitelerinin oluşturulması ve yönetilmesi için en yaygın kullanım alanlarından biridir. Dinamik web sayfaları oluşturmak için kullanılır. Örneğin, kullanıcıların giriş yapmasına veya formlar doldurmasına olanak tanır.
Sunucu Tarafı Programlama: PHP, sunucu tarafında çalıştığı için sunucular üzerinde işlem yapmak için idealdir. Veritabanı yönetimi, dosya işleme, kullanıcı kimlik doğrulama ve daha birçok sunucu işlevini yerine getirebilir.
Veritabanı Bağlantısı: PHP, MySQL, PostgreSQL, SQLite ve diğer veritabanlarıyla etkili bir şekilde iletişim kurabilir. Bu nedenle, web tabanlı uygulamalar için veritabanı yönetimi için sıklıkla tercih edilir.
E-Ticaret Uygulamaları: Birçok e-ticaret platformu PHP kullanır. Özelleştirilebilirliği ve güvenilirliği sayesinde, online alışveriş siteleri oluşturmak için popüler bir seçenektir.
İçerik Yönetim Sistemleri (CMS): PHP, birçok popüler CMS'nin (örneğin WordPress, Joomla, Drupal) temelinde bulunur. Bu sistemler, web sitelerini kolayca yönetmek için kullanılır.
PHP Sürümleri
PHP'nin birçok sürümü mevcuttur ve geliştiriciler sürekli olarak yeni sürümler yayınlamaktadır. Önemli PHP sürümleri şunlardır:
PHP 4: 2000 yılında yayınlandı ve web geliştirme dünyasında büyük bir dönüm noktası oldu.
PHP 5: 2004 yılında piyasaya sürülen bu sürüm, önemli geliştirmeler ve yenilikler getirdi.
PHP 7: 2015 yılında yayınlandı ve hız ve performans iyileştirmeleri sunarak daha yaygın olarak kullanılmaya başlandı.
PHP 8: 2020 yılında yayınlanan bu sürüm, daha fazla dil özelliği ve performans artışları getirdi.
PHP Framework Çeşitleri
PHP, bir dizi çerçeve (framework) ile birlikte kullanılabilir. Bu çerçeveler, geliştiricilere daha hızlı ve yapılandırılmış bir şekilde uygulama geliştirmelerine yardımcı olur. İşte bazı popüler PHP çerçeveleri:
Laravel: Laravel, modern web uygulamaları oluşturmak için popüler bir PHP çerçevesidir. Elegan bir sözdizimi ve birçok hazır araç sunar.